diff options
Diffstat (limited to 'Client/Source/Phy2DLite/Settings.h')
-rw-r--r-- | Client/Source/Phy2DLite/Settings.h |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/Client/Source/Phy2DLite/Settings.h b/Client/Source/Phy2DLite/Settings.h index 73639ef..9345b32 100644 --- a/Client/Source/Phy2DLite/Settings.h +++ b/Client/Source/Phy2DLite/Settings.h @@ -18,7 +18,7 @@ namespace Phy2D #if NUMBER_ALIAS == NUMBER_FLOAT
-typedef float number;
+typedef float fixed;
#define NUMBER_MAX (FLT_MAX)
#define NUMBER_MIN (FLT_MIN)
#define SQRT(a) (sqrt((a)))
@@ -28,7 +28,7 @@ typedef float number; #elif NUMBER_ALIAS == NUMBER_LIBFIX
// 同时一定要开启内联函数扩展,否则执行效率会非常低
-typedef Fix16 number;
+typedef Fix16 fixed;
#define NUMBER_MAX (fix16_maximum)
#define NUMBER_MIN (fix16_minimum)
#define SQRT(a) ((a).sqrt())
@@ -83,13 +83,13 @@ struct Limits<fpm::fixed_8_24> static constexpr fpm::fixed_8_24 max() noexcept { return fpm::fixed_8_24::from_raw_value(2147483647); } }; -typedef fpm::fixed_16_16 number;
-#define NUMBER_MAX (Limits<number>::max())
-#define NUMBER_MIN (Limits<number>::min())
+typedef fpm::fixed_16_16 fixed;
+#define NUMBER_MAX (Limits<fixed>::max())
+#define NUMBER_MIN (Limits<fixed>::min())
#define SQRT(a) (fpm::sqrt((a)))
#define SIN(a) (fpm::sin((a)))
#define COS(a) (fpm::cos((a)))
-#define PI (number::pi())
+#define PI (fixed::pi())
#endif
|